The Minnesota Twins enter the late-August series against the Athletics holding a clear edge rooted in their stronger 63-65 record and marginal playoff positioning in the AL Central, while Oakland sits at 49-78 and last in the West. Minnesota arrives after sweeping a three-game set against the Braves and showing improved offensive output behind contributors like Byron Buxton, though road performance remains a factor at Sutter Health Park. The Athletics continue to struggle with pitching consistency and run prevention, reflected in their recent losing streaks. Probable starters and bullpen depth will shape individual games, with the Twins' overall roster depth and experience providing the primary advantages in this matchup. Late-season rest, travel, and any roster adjustments could still influence outcomes in the three-game set.
